Small Business Consulting Program (CBS)

SBCP is a student-run organization at Columbia Business School that provides strategy consulting services to nonprofits and businesses in the New York area. They work around the two semesters per academic year: Fall (Sep - Nov) and Spring (Feb - April). Students teams usually meet their clients 2-3 times per month and are expected to attend 2 training sessions over the semester which are delivered by representatives from top consulting firms. Projects last for 8 weeks, and conclude with a client presentation and the SBCP competition, where students get the chance to practice their presentation skills to practitioners from top consulting firms such as Bain, Deloitte and ATKearney.
